The Autonomous category on EVMagz covers the technologies and developments shaping the future of self-driving transportation. This section focuses on autonomous driving systems, advanced driver assistance technologies, AI-powered mobility platforms, and the companies pushing vehicle automation forward.
Readers can explore coverage of self-driving software, ADAS advancements, autonomous EV prototypes, robotaxi deployments, regulatory developments, sensor technology, mapping systems, AI training platforms, testing programs, and strategic partnerships across the autonomous mobility ecosystem. The category also examines the technical, regulatory, and commercial challenges facing the widespread adoption of autonomous vehicles.
